This training provides a broad overview of policy surveillance methods and applications. Attendees will learn the differences between scientific, legal mapping techniques (e.g., policy surveillance, legal assessments), the steps of the policy surveillance process, and uses for the data.

The Return of Blaming and Shaming in Public Health 06/02/2026

Director Scott Burris was quoted this week in an article in the The New York Times examining a return to language that introduces shame, blame, and stigma back into public health, an approach that often strips people of social support and drives them to conceal their illness and avoid care.

New research from GW Milken Institute School of Public Health and CPHLR used mystery shoppers at 130 cannabis retailers in LA, Las Vegas, Denver, Portland & Seattle to assess cannabis retail practices in 5 US states regulating legal nonmedical cannabis retail
